‘Highlander’ star Christopher Lambert, 69, collapses at Pittsburgh Comic-Con
An ambulance departure from a fan convention left attendees waiting as an 1980s film star faced a sudden medical emergency.
Questions people are asking
What happened to Christopher Lambert?
He collapsed at the Pittsburgh Comic-Con due to low blood sugar and was taken to the hospital by ambulance.
Where did the incident take place?
The medical emergency occurred at Steel City Con in Monroeville.
What is his current status?
Coverage indicates he is currently recovering and expected to return to the convention.

What happened
An unexpected medical emergency abruptly cut short a fan convention appearance for a veteran actor, leading to a swift hospital transfer by ambulance. Coverage across outlets including NBC News, Fox News, Yahoo, People, TMZ, Page Six, The Daily Beast, and TribLIVE.com documents the incident.
Reporting establishes that the actor experienced a collapse during the event due to low blood sugar. Updates indicate that the performer is recovering and is expected to return to the Steel City Con located in Monroeville.
